Bing will not show ads for payday advances, after determining so it does not desire to market predatory financing techniques being damaging to customers. “studies have shown why these loans may result in unaffordable re re payment and high standard rates for users so we is supposed to be upgrading our policies globally to mirror that,” Bing’s item policy manager, David Graff, writes in a post.

The ban gets into effect the following month

Pay day loans are tiny, short-term loans — typically due on someone’s next payday — that are included with extremely interest that is high if they’ren’t straight away reimbursed. This might quickly push an individual further into financial obligation, and that’s why this sort of loan was commonly criticized.

As Georgetown’s focus on Privacy & tech, which worked with Bing on setting this new policy, records in a statement, “Payday lenders profit from people’s weaknesses — especially poor people and folks of color. Each time somebody clicks on those adverts, the search engines profit, too.”

Pay day loans is supposed to be prohibited from Bing globally beginning June 13th. Bing is determining payday advances as loans due within 60 times of being granted; in the usa, additionally it is banning advertisements for loans with an interest that is annual of 36 per cent or maybe more. “We’ll continue steadily to review the potency of this policy, but our hope is the fact that less individuals is exposed to misleading or products that are harmful” Graff writes.

Bing bans an array of items from being marketed through its google, but the majority of the services and services and products tend to be more that is straightforward medications, fake products, and explosives. Additionally bans any content that is hateful being promoted. By the addition of payday advances, Bing takes a lot more of a policy stance; payday advances is almost certainly not unlawful, nevertheless the earth’s search engine that is largest will make them harder to get.

The middle on Privacy & Technology notes that Facebook has currently banned payday advances from being promoted. Yahoo and Microsoft’s Bing both allow them still.
